MacKenna Howard Earns Academic Recognition

July 19, 2015

LAS VEGAS (UNLVRebels.com) - Just days after being named to the Spring 2015 Academic All-Mountain West Team, UNLV's MacKenna Howard was tabbed to the U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association (USTFCCCA) All-Academic Track & Field Team.

Howard, a rising sophomore out of Los Alamitos, Calif., is majoring in biological sciences and registered a 3.56 cumulative grade point average for the 2014-15 academic year.

Out of the classroom, Howard notched the second-best distances in the program's indoor and outdoor performances lists for the shot put. She threw the indoor mark of 52-7.25 (16.03m), which was good enough for second place, at the MW Championships, while the outdoor measurement of 51-6.5 (15.71m) occurred at the Clyde Littlefield Texas Relays. She claimed fourth at the MW Outdoors and 28th at the NCAA Preliminary in the shot put.

Howard is the first Rebel to earn the USTFCCCA's honor since Kelsey Williamson, Emily Blok and Ashley Franklin did so in 2013.

To qualify for the USTFCCCA All-Academic Track & Field Team, a student-athlete must have compiled a cumulative GPA of 3.25 and have met at least one of the following athletic standards - for indoor season, must have finished the regular season ranked in the national top 96 in an individual event or for outdoor season, must have participated in any round of the NCAA Division I Championships (including preliminary rounds).
